 "The Dahlem Research School (DRS) functions as a center for the promotion of junior scholars and scientists. It is responsible for developing strategies to promote doctoral candidates and postdoctoral researchers at Freie Universität. The Dahlem Research School also serves as the framework that encompasses the outstanding structured doctoral programs offered by Freie Universität.
The Dahlem Research School drafts and implements university-wide quality standards for structured doctoral programs. As it does so, it supports both established graduate schools and research training groups and new initiatives.
The Dahlem Research School offers doctoral candidates who are enrolled in programs affiliated with the school supplementary opportunities for financial aid, interdisciplinary courses that provide students with key skills for later work in academia or other professions, systematic career planning support, and a Welcome Center, whose ac
tivities include  organizing the Orientation Weeks for newly admitted doctoral students and offering special services for international graduate students"
